<h4>Michael Imoudu National Institute of Labour Studies</h4>
<p><strong><a href="https://openlife.ng/">OpenLife Nigeria</a></strong> reports that to strengthen existing skills and learn new ones, the national leadership of Motorcycle Operators Union of Nigeria, MOUN, are billed to under go a 3- day Capacity Building Training Programme for members within the fold.</p>
<p>The training programme which is expected to begin on Wednesday, January 24 and ends on Friday, January 26, is organized by the Micheal Imoudu Institute of Labour Studies, Ilorin, Kwara State.</p>
<p>Expected at the training are the President and all newly elected members of MOUN Central Working Committee.</p>
<p>Among other things, the training would avail the attendees an opportunity to have a better understanding of their responsibilities and the leadership skills for effective motorcycle transportation management as well as improve their confidence for efficient administrative service delivery.</p>
<p>To align with global best practice, one of MOUN’s cardinal objective is to continuously enhance professionalism across cadre in the union.</p>
